Analysis
Riyad Bank (1010) currently trades at 20.71 SAR, while our model-based Fair Value estimate is 30.26 SAR, implying the stock looks roughly 31.6% undervalued today. The Quality Score stands at 44/100 (below-average quality), in the Financial Services sector. Bull case: the Multiples group reads highest at a median of 26.53 SAR per share, and 5 of the 6 models we run sit above the 20.71 SAR price. Bear case: the Asset-Based group reads lowest at 12.70 SAR, and 1 of the 6 models stay below the price. Evidence for this calculation is medium.
Over the trailing twelve months, Riyad Bank generated revenue of 17.3B SAR at a net margin of 61.1%. Revenue grew 3.0% year over year. It earns a return on equity of 13.9%. Net debt stands at 1.1B SAR. Fundamentals as of Sep 3, 2026
Our scenario range runs from 22.69 SAR (bear case) to 37.82 SAR (bull case); at 20.71 SAR, the current price sits below that range. Bear and bull are the same models run on conservative and optimistic assumptions (margins, growth, valuation multiples), so a plausible valuation range, not a price target. For context, the median of 10 Financial Services peers we cover trades at −10% fair-value upside, at 46%, 1010 screens cheaper than that median.

Riyad Bank provides banking and investment services in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. It operates through the Retail Banking, Investment Banking and Brokerage, Corporate Banking, and Treasury and Investments segments. The Retail Banking segment offers deposits, credit, and investment products for individuals. Its Investment Banking and Brokerage segment provides investment management services, as well as asset management services related to dealing, managing, arranging, advising, and custody of securities. The Corporate Banking segment offers current accounts, deposits, loans, overdrafts, and other credit facilities for small to medium sized businesses. Its Treasury and Investments segment provides money market, trading, and treasury and derivative products and services, as well as manages investment portfolios. The company also offers credit cards; trade finance, payroll solution, point of sale; and cash deposit card; student account; time deposit; sweeping; personal, auto-lease, readymade and incomplete property, home equity, self-employed, and mortgage loans; working capital, contract, capital expenditure, and project financing; syndicated loan; Islamic banking products and services; foreign exchange products; and digital banking services. In addition, it owns, buys, and sells real estate; and acts as an agent for insurance products, as well as engages in systems analysis, application, operating systems development, hosting websites, financial technology solutions, and related activities. The company operates through a network of branches in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, the United Kingdom, the United States; and a representative office in Singapore and ATMs. Riyad Bank was incorporated in 1957 and is based in Riyadh, the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ia.

Riyad Bank reported revenue of 18.4B SAR in FY2025 versus 11.6B SAR in FY2021, a compound +12.2%/yr. Reported net income was 10.4B SAR in FY2025, compounding +14.7%/yr from FY2021.
